Key Responsibilities :
- Customer Financing : Work with customers to secure financing solutions, ensuring a smooth and efficient loan process. Communicate effectively to help them understand finance options and products.
- Financial Product Sales : Promote and sell financial products such as extended warranties, insurance, and service contracts to meet customer needs.
- Lender Relations : Establish and maintain strong relationships with banks, credit unions, and other lending institutions. Negotiate competitive loan terms for customers.
- Compliance & Documentation : Ensure all documentation is accurate, complete, and compliant with legal and regulatory requirements. Stay updated on laws affecting powersports financing.
- Sales Collaboration : Partner with the sales team to assist in closing deals by offering financing options that support customer purchases.
- Profit Maximization : Analyze financing opportunities to maximize dealership profitability while maintaining customer satisfaction. Offer solutions that balance the customer’s financial needs with store profitability.
- Reporting & Analysis : Track and report on financing activity, deal profitability, and performance metrics. Provide analysis to management to support financial decision-making.
- Training & Development : Train sales staff on financing products, processes, and best practices to improve customer service and increase overall sales.
